Signing the Good News

We're grateful to Ann Hill for offering her services of signing for the deaf every Sunday morning during worship. She became aware of Church of the Reconciler when she attended the recent memorial service for homeless people who died during the cold on the streets of Birmingham. While serving lunch at the Community Kitchen one day after the service, she asked someone what they knew about our church. "I don't have lot of personal knowledge about the church," she was told, "but I know that Reconciler is the go-to place for the homeless when they are in crisis."

Now, Ann drives 50 miles one way to attend worship with us and to sign the entire service. When you see her, thank her for joining our community and for her commitment to our ministry. And if you know anyone who's looking for a worship service with a signer for the deaf, tell them to visit us!
